The Science Behind Psilocybin
At the heart of the magic mushroom phenomenon lies psilocybin, a naturally occurring psychedelic compound found in over 200 species of mushrooms. Psilocybin is converted into psilocin in the body, which interacts with serotonin receptors, particularly the 5-HT2A receptor, resulting in altered perceptions, enhanced emotions, and profound shifts in consciousness. Clinical research has shown promising results in the use of psilocybin for conditions like depression, anxiety, PTSD, and even addiction, supporting its therapeutic potential.

Legal Landscape
The legal status of psilocybin varies widely across the globe. In some regions, magic mushrooms are completely illegal, while others have seen decriminalization efforts or even legislative moves toward legalization for therapeutic use. For vape shops, navigating this complex legal landscape is crucial. They must ensure compliance with local laws, often educating their customers about the legal implications tied to psilocybin possession and use.
